Hashimoto’s thyroiditis, also known as chronic lymphocytic thyroiditis was named after the Japanese physician, Hakaru Hashimoto (1881 – 1934), who first described the condition in 1912.

Hashimoto’s (also called Hashi’s) is an autoimmune problem. Often, Hashimoto’s Thyroiditis is mild and can go undetected for a number of months or years. Hashimoto’s disease is the most common cause of primary hypothyroidism in the United States. Hashimoto’s Thyroiditis affects approximately 15 million women in the United States, most presenting with Hashimoto’s in middle age. The onset of Hashimoto’s Thyroiditis is slow and insidious, with gradual progression over time. This means that many people with early Hashimoto’s are not even aware of the problem, as they do not have any symptoms of hypothyroidism. The symptoms of Hashimoto’s Thyroiditis are initially mild, but as the disease progresses over a lengthy period more symptoms become apparent.

Role of Selenium in Hashimoto’s Selenium is an essential trace element that inhibits the oxidation of lipids (fats) and works synergistically with vitamin E to assist in the production of antibodies and maintain healthy liver, pancreas, thyroid, and heart function. It also serves as an antioxidant by activating glutathione peroxidase, an antioxidant enzyme that protects cell membranes from free radicals. Selenium is second only to iodine in terms of thyroid support. The thyroid gland itself contains more selenium by weight than any other organ.2 Selenium is necessary for the conversion of T4 into T3, the more active form of thyroid hormone. Without selenium, there would be no T3 and your cells and tissues would begin to malfunction. In addition to its role in producing T3, selenium is also a potent antioxidant that protects your thyroid cells from oxidative damage. Without optimal levels of selenium, iodine, as it’s incorporated into thyroid hormone, can actually damage the thyroid gland. Selenium deficiency is not thought to be common in healthy adults, but is more likely to be found in those with digestive health issues causing poor absorption of nutrients, such as Crohn’s or celiac disease, or those with serious inflammation due to chronic infection. It is thought that selenium deficiency does not specifically cause illness by itself, but that it makes the body more susceptible to illnesses caused by other nutritional, biochemical or infectious stresses, due to its role in immune function. DIFFERENCE BETWEEN HASHIMOTO’S AND GRAVE’S DISEASE Hashimoto’s hypothyroidism results from the production of antibodies that destroy thyroglobulin and/or the enzyme thyroid peroxidase. Thyroglobulin is a protein used by the thyroid gland to produce the thyroid hormones T3 and T4. Thyroid peroxidase is an enzyme in the thyroid that assists in the production of T3 and T4. Grave’s disease, on the other hand, causes an autoimmune hyperthyroidism. Grave’s disease is actually the most common cause of hyperthyroidism. The excessive thyroid activity of Grave’s disease is the result of autoantibodies to the TSH (thyroid stimulating hormone) receptor. The TSH receptor antibodies activate the TSH receptors and stimulate the thyroid to produce excessive amounts of thyroid hormone. Thus, the key difference between the autoimmune thyroid disorders Hashimoto’s and Grave’s disease lies in the action of the autoantibodies that are produced. -Hashimoto’s autoantibodies decrease precursors necessary for thyroid hormone production, thereby eventually causing hypothyroidism. -Grave’s disease autoantibodies stimulate TSH receptors, thereby increasing thyroid hormone production and causing hyperthyroidism.
